Output 990428fb66bf2bd4c8acf0b2679c5d37d26499e7eca0c4f39eb8d15cfde91745:0

value
2872587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d79e1cc1b7967666dc2a1b8d5eeae53ef84711 OP_EQUAL
address
3KTFK8jc4foxMCivHZMEypBx7DEDFG3thG
transaction
990428fb66bf2bd4c8acf0b2679c5d37d26499e7eca0c4f39eb8d15cfde91745
spent
true